Training and Education - Job Center of Wisconsin

    http://www.wisconsinjobcenter.org/training/
    Wisconsin Apprenticeship is a structured system of training designed to prepare individuals for skilled occupations. Youth Apprenticeship is designed for high school students who want hands on learning in an occupational area at a worksite along with classroom instruction. Keyword More Information - Job Center of Wisconsin

    http://www.wisconsinjobcenter.org/moreinfo/keyword.htm
    Word Stemming. Word stemming makes your job search more powerful by finding variations of a word. Enter a word in the Keywords field and variations of the word will also be searched for. Example 1: Enter "account" in the Keywords field. The Job Search Results will include jobs the word 'account ', 'accounts ', 'accounting ', 'accountant '.
